Default Help Please! I can't figure my problem out

Ok here's my setup: Civic Si with Greddy Turbo kit, turbo, blue box, etc. and Type 24 intercooler. Nothing else is done to the engine.

My car has been running great for many miles but now its doing something weird. When I do a cold start my car runs great. The autometer air/fuel gauge reads as it did when I first installed it before and after the turbo, 1 led bounces back and forth from lean to rich. I drive the car around, get it at running temp still no problems. But after driving about 10 minutes the car changes and the Air/fuel gauge does not read as it did. Several led's light up and illuminate lean and a portion of Stoich all at once. When I start from a stop the car will bog like a mf'er when it does this. I'll hit the gas and it slows down.

I'm getting no CELs, I wish I were then it would be easy to fix. The only clue I have is the weird way the Air/Fuel gauge is acting, other than that I'm clueless.

If you have any suggestions, things I should check, please please let me know. Thanks

Since the air/fuel gauge basically displays the output of the 02 sensor, and assumimg the gauge is working correctly, it would seem your 02 sensor is on it's last leg. A bad 02 sensor won't necessarily set a code. The ECU looks for activity from the sensor and will only code if there is none for a certain period of time. Low or slow activity will satisfy the ECU, but it will mess up the fuel ratios.
